binos do not do planets well, unless you get 100mm with interchangable ep's, but then they become heavy & not portable.
i think a tripod becomes necessary almost once you go past 10x mag - as it is difficult to hold higher mag steady.
if you don't want to take a tripod i would get some 10x50's - i have the 10x50 ultras - which are waterproof & shock resistant..give decent views of jupiter's moons. If you get smaller binos you wil buy cheaper better quality porro as compared to roof;s - i reckon you need to pay decent dollars to get good roofs
if you want a tripod then either 15x70 or 20x80 would be my choice. in this category i have 15x70 ultras - the coatings on the higher priced binos makes the views crisp & the binos should last a life time
